Secrets in the Woods is one of those hidden gems that some may overlook, considering its low profile. The film creates a palpable tension, blending atmospheric dread with the unease of the unknown. The two hikers stumble upon a location tangled in a grim history of violence, and it’s that sense of foreboding that lingers long after the credits roll. Practical effects are used sparingly but effectively, adding to the raw realism of the horror. The performances feel genuine, capturing the panic and desperation of being lost in a seemingly cursed wilderness. It’s not groundbreaking, but there’s something distinctively engaging about how it unfolds.
Secrets in the Woods has seen limited physical release, making it a bit of a rarity for collectors. The DVD was released in a small run, which adds to its scarcity. While some may view it as a minor entry in the horror genre, the film's unique atmosphere and primal themes resonate with those who appreciate nuanced storytelling. It has started to garner interest among genre enthusiasts seeking to explore lesser-known works.
